Vecherniy Kharkov

Vecherniy Kharkov (Russian: Вечерний Харьков, literally Evening Kharkiv) is a popular regional Ukrainian newspaper published in Russian. The editor-in-chief of Vecherniy Kharkov is Tatyana Kostenko. The newspaper Vecherniy Kharkov is a regional information printed edition for Kharkiv residents and provides information on the life of the region.

The newspaper began publication on January 1, 1969 in Ukrainian as Vechirniy Kharkiv. It later switched to a bi-lingual format with Ukrainian and Russian versions being published simultaneously. It is currently published in Russian three times a week and is available by subscription and at newsstands in the Kharkiv area. It also has an online version.
